Light has fascinated Richard W. J. Koh since childhood. He considers photography a mystical art where “one harvests light which comes from above”.

In 2003, despite having a Masters Degree in Mechanical Engineering, he made a mid-career switch from R&D engineering to photography and was featured in the TV programme 'Career Blueprints' (2007).

With photographs exhibited in Singapore, Dhaka and New York, Richard has received awards from international photography competitions. In 2011, he recently represented Singapore in exhibiting ten photographs at the ASEAN Day photo exhibition in Bangkok. He recently received two First Places and two Honourable Mentions at the International Photography Awards 2011 (by the Lucie Foundation).

His corporate clients have ranged from the Government to multinational corporations, and his editorial work has appeared in Reader's Digest Asia, the Discovery Channel Magazine and Aerospace Singapore.

He now runs Singapore-based Amaranthine Photos.
